" The statements are referred to by the jurors at judging, and if the work is selected for the exhibition, the statement will also be included in the exhibition catalogue. The statement can be approached in many ways, as evidenced by the examples below. It can give an insight into your artwork in terms of inspiration, subject matter, materials, or technique, and/ or give a more general insight into your practice. It can take any format that you feel best represents you as an artist. "
